Basically the use of "update -p" is the only way to get given revision of
the file without making it sticky and creating the sandbox. WinCvs is using
it for "external diff" and "retrieve revision" commands. Personally I would
like to use the checkout or rather export for that, but it bails off saying
that I have to specify the symbolic tag.

I can not checkout or export the file specifying the revision (for no good
reason IMHO), so we have only the "update -p" left.

Alternatively it would be nice to be able to specify the output file for any
cvs command so we would not have to perform all that trickery.

Anyhow, I am solving the issue which originates from cvsgui protocol bug
right now so the problem will be gone soon hopefully.
